The PPC can be used to illustrate the concepts of scarcity, opportunity cost, efficiency, inefficiency, economic growth, and contractions. The following is a list of the key differences between scarcity and shortage: Scarcity occurs when a natural resource is difficult to obtain and reproduce, forcing the economy to place a high value on it, monetarily and physically. Supply is the available quantity of goods and services in a market at a specific price.
